Advertisement The ability to weigh atoms came about by an observation from an...Sep 28, 2018 · Similarly,how much does a dry 2×4 weigh? The answer is 9 – 17 lbs. Quite the curve there. Well you need to understand that wood is pretty much a big sponge soaking up moisture wherever it can. A kiln dried 2x4x8 weighs in on the lighter end at around 9 lbs while the pressure treated 2×4 weighs in closer to the 17 lb range. 3/4 in. x 4 ft. x 8 ft. Weight (lb) Nominal Dimension (in x in) Length (ft) Length (ft) 2 x 4 11 16 2 x 6 16 …How much does a 2×4 of Sitka spruce weigh? Sitka spruce is the lightest of the three, with a 2×4 per foot weight of about 1 pound, meaning a 2x4x8 piece of Sitka Spruce weighs about 8 pounds. Douglas Fir is denser and therefore heavier at about 1.25 pounds per foot, giving a 2x4x8 piece of Douglas Fir a total weight of about 10 pounds. …The average weight of a 2x4x8 piece of wood.
